leetronics Infinite Noise True Random Number Generator (TRNG)
leetronics Infinite Noise True Random Number Generator (TRNG) is based on the Modular Entropy Multiplier (MEM) technique that continuously loops over previous random output. This device gathers randomness from the noise of the hardware components along the way to generate the next random output. This way, the Infinite Noise TRNG produces a constant measurable level of entropy to produce the true random numbers. The Infinite Noise TRNG is useful in any situation requiring more entropy than normally available on a typical personal computer.By using MEM, there is some correlation of adjacent bits in the stream. The health monitoring of important parameters of the raw data stream is implemented in the device's driver. This uses the SHA-3 hashing function for cryptographic whitening to produce the true random numbers.
Features
- Default 30KB/second of random data output
- USB 2.0 interface
- No firmware
- Supports Windows, Linux, and also ARM-support
- Uses off-the-shelf components
- SHA3-"Whitening" and health monitor built into host drivers
- Fully open-source
- 15mm x 50mm x 8mm dimensions
- Weighs about 10g
Applications
- Building own certificate authority
- Administering wireless access points with WPA2
- Running a high-traffic server with SSL enabled
- With one-time pads
- Replacing /dev/urandom with a more secure and faster /dev/random
- Strong passwords
- Security
Videos
Infinite Noise TRNG Driver
公開: 2018-09-19
| 更新済み: 2023-02-01
